Engaging with Course Content
Active engagement with course materials can significantly enhance understanding and retention. This involves not just passive reading or watching but interacting with the content. Students can annotate texts, highlight key points, and take notes to reinforce learning. Many online platforms offer interactive elements such as quizzes and discussion boards, which provide opportunities to apply knowledge and receive immediate feedback. Seeking out supplementary resources, like videos or articles, also deepens comprehension and keeps learners motivated.
Utilising a variety of study techniques can transform the learning experience. Techniques like teaching back the material to a friend or studying in small groups can clarify concepts and promote critical thinking. Incorporating multimedia resources, such as podcasts or interactive simulations, caters to different learning styles. Regularly revisiting material and employing spaced repetition can also aid in memory retention. Overall, an engaged approach to coursework fosters a more profound understanding and encourages a proactive learning mindset.
Techniques for Active Learning
Active learning encourages students to engage with material beyond passive consumption. Techniques such as summarising content in one’s own words enhance comprehension and retention. Creating mind maps allows for visual connections between concepts, which can reinforce understanding. Participating in regular quizzes or interactive activities offers immediate feedback, highlighting areas that may need more focus. Incorporating discussions with classmates or study groups can also promote diverse perspectives, encouraging deeper insights into the subject matter.
Utilising technology can further enhance active learning practices. Online forums and collaborative platforms provide avenues for students to ask questions and share resources. Engaging with multimedia resources, such as videos and podcasts, adds variety to the learning experience. Setting specific goals during study sessions can keep learners focused and motivated. Experimenting with different techniques enables individuals to identify what works best for their unique learning styles.

Maintaining Work-Life Balance
Finding a healthy balance between study and personal life is essential for success in an online learning environment. Setting designated study hours can help create structure, enabling learners to focus during those times and unwind afterward. It is important to communicate these hours to others in the household to minimise interruptions. Regular breaks during study sessions support better retention of information and reduce feelings of burnout.
Creating a dedicated workspace can further enhance focus and make it easier to transition between learning and personal activities. Keep the workspace tidy and free from distractions to foster a productive mindset. Practising self-care, such as engaging in hobbies or exercising, ensures that personal time remains fulfilling. Establishing clear boundaries helps maintain motivation while promoting overall well-being.
